如何将V2Ray配置转换为Clash格式的全面指南

在现代网络环境中,许多用户需要使用科学上网工具来突破地理限制和网络审查。在众多工具中,V2Ray和Clash是非常流行的选择。尽管这两者都能提供稳定的网络连接,但有时用户需要将V2Ray的配置转换为Clash的格式,以便于使用。本文将详细介绍如何将V2Ray配置转换为Clash格式的步骤和相关注意事项。

什么是V2Ray?

V2Ray是一个开源的网络代理工具,旨在提高网络访问的隐私性和安全性。它支持多种传输协议,可以有效地穿越防火墙,实现自由访问互联网。V2Ray的主要功能包括:

  • 多种协议支持:如VMess、VLess、Shadowsocks等。
  • 分流功能:能够将流量根据不同规则进行分发。
  • 自定义路由:用户可以根据需求进行灵活的路由配置。

什么是Clash?

Clash是一个强大的代理工具,它不仅支持V2Ray,还支持其他多种协议。Clash的优点包括:

  • 易于配置:通过YAML文件进行灵活配置。
  • 用户友好界面:提供可视化的界面,便于用户管理。
  • 广泛的社区支持:Clash拥有庞大的用户群体和开发者支持。

V2Ray转Clash的必要性

在某些情况下,用户可能希望将V2Ray的配置转换为Clash格式,原因包括:

  • 界面友好:Clash提供了更为友好的用户界面。
  • 多协议支持:在Clash中可以整合多种代理协议。
  • 社区活跃:Clash的更新频繁,社区支持良好。

V2Ray转Clash的步骤

步骤1:获取V2Ray配置

首先,您需要获取V2Ray的配置文件,通常是一个JSON格式的文件。这个文件包含了所有的服务器信息和路由规则。

步骤2:安装转换工具

可以使用一些在线工具或本地工具进行转换。以下是一些推荐的工具:

  • V2RayN:可以在软件内直接转换。
  • V2Ray-Config-Converter:在线转换工具,简单易用。

步骤3:进行转换

使用选定的工具,将V2Ray的配置文件上传并进行转换。输出的文件应该是YAML格式的Clash配置文件。

步骤4:测试配置

将转换后的Clash配置文件导入Clash客户端,并进行连接测试。确保网络能够正常访问。

常见问题解答

V2Ray和Clash的区别是什么?

  • 协议支持:V2Ray支持多种协议,而Clash则在支持协议的同时,更注重使用体验和界面。
  • 配置方式:V2Ray使用JSON格式配置,Clash则使用更易读的YAML格式。

如何导入Clash配置文件?

  1. 打开Clash客户端。
  2. 找到“配置”或“Profile”选项。
  3. 点击“导入”并选择转换后的YAML文件。

如果转换失败,我该怎么办?

  • 确认原V2Ray配置文件的格式是否正确。
  • 尝试使用不同的转换工具。
  • 查看社区论坛或文档获取帮助。

转换后的配置是否能完全兼容?

转换后大部分配置都能兼容,但由于两者的功能差异,某些特性可能需要手动调整。

Clash可以支持哪些协议?

Clash支持多种协议,包括VMess、VLess、Shadowsocks、Trojan等。

总结

通过上述步骤,用户可以轻松地将V2Ray配置转换为Clash格式,以便于管理和使用。无论是为了更好的用户体验还是为了整合多种代理,转换都是一个非常有用的技能。如果在操作过程中遇到任何问题,欢迎查阅相关文档或参与社区讨论。

正文完